Mid-Atlantic Association Of College And University Housing Officers
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 131,334 | 120,059 | 11,275 | 12.4 | — |
| 2012 | 172,285 | 175,149 | −2,864 | 8.3 | — |
| 2013 | 164,598 | 141,064 | 23,534 | 12.3 | — |
| 2014 | 194,788 | 199,250 | −4,462 | 8.4 | — |
| 2015 | 205,677 | 185,010 | 20,667 | 10.4 | 0% |
| 2016 | 202,269 | 217,032 | −14,763 | 8.1 | 0% |
| 2017 | 62,615 | 111,544 | −48,929 | 10.4 | 0% |
| 2018 | 283,339 | 277,611 | 5,728 | 4.4 | 0% |
| 2019 | 179,808 | 179,220 | 588 | 6.8 | 0% |
| 2020 | 30,726 | 62,682 | −31,956 | 12.9 | 0% |
| 2021 | 135,461 | 122,278 | 13,183 | 7.8 | 0% |
| 2022 | 134,611 | 125,463 | 9,148 | 8.5 | 0% |
| 2023 | 169,608 | 182,780 | −13,172 | 5.0 | 0%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ization spent $13,172 more than it brought in. Its reserves stood at about 5 months of spending, down from 12.4 in 2011. Staff pay was 0%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ash.
